Position SummaryThe Biomedical Field Service Associate is a field‑based customer‑facing role that includes installing, servicing, maintaining, and implementing field corrective actions to BD Life science equipment at customer sites in clinical and research laboratories. The Associate reports to the District Lead and works with the field team to obtain formal instrument training and field‑based OJT for certification on BD products. This position must comply with all Quality, GMP, ISO and safety regulations and adhere to company travel policies.
Responsibilities- Perform preventive maintenance, repairs, installation, and service of diagnostic instrumentation, while providing holiday and weekend on‑site support, marketing assistance, exhibition representation, and clinical trials support.
- Install and service instrumentation with minimal direct supervision according to ISO and GMP standards, while troubleshooting system failures and delivering timely, effective on‑site customer repairs.
- Provide excellent customer service through follow‑up calls to recently serviced customers, ensuring repairs were complete and satisfactory, while properly managing company assets including electronic devices, tools, inventory parts, and company vehicle.
- Complete all required service documentation in accordance with GMP requirements, while displaying maturity and judgment in time management and maintaining expense levels within established guidelines for field service travel and site visits.
- Report quality control and technical problems in detail to the Service Center and System Support Engineering Manager, ensuring all issues are properly documented and addressed.
